Understanding Teeth Whitening

Teeth whitening is a cosmetic dental procedure that lightens teeth and helps remove stains and discoloration. It is one of the most popular dental aesthetic treatments and can significantly enhance a smile. However, when it comes to children, it’s crucial to approach teeth whitening with caution and professional guidance.

Common Myths About Teeth Whitening

Myth 1: Teeth Whitening is Unsafe for Children

Many parents believe that teeth whitening is harmful to their children’s teeth. While over-the-counter products may not be suitable, professional teeth whitening under the supervision of a pediatric dentist is safe and effective. Dr. Lara Saleh ensures that the whitening process is tailored to suit the unique needs of young patients.

Myth 2: Whitening Toothpaste is Enough

Whitening toothpaste can help remove surface stains, but it is not as effective as professional teeth whitening treatments. These toothpastes often contain abrasive agents that can wear down enamel if used excessively. For significant whitening results, professional treatments are recommended.

Myth 3: All Teeth Whitening Products Are the Same

There is a wide variety of teeth whitening products available, but not all are created equal. Professional whitening treatments provided by a pediatric dentist are carefully formulated and monitored to ensure safety and effectiveness, unlike many over-the-counter options.

Myth 4: Teeth Whitening Works the Same for Everyone

Teeth whitening results can vary based on several factors, including the natural color of teeth, the type of staining, and the age of the patient. A pediatric dentist can provide a personalized assessment to determine the most effective treatment plan for your child.

Facts About Teeth Whitening

Fact 1: Professional Teeth Whitening is Safe for Adolescents

For teenagers with fully developed teeth, professional teeth whitening is a safe option. Dr. Saleh evaluates each patient to ensure they are suitable candidates for whitening treatments. This personalized approach minimizes any risk and maximizes the effectiveness of the treatment.

Fact 2: Teeth Whitening Can Boost Confidence

A bright, white smile can enhance your child’s confidence and self-esteem. For teenagers, in particular, feeling good about their smile can positively impact their social interactions and overall well-being.

Fact 3: Proper Oral Hygiene is Essential

Maintaining proper oral hygiene is crucial for long-lasting whitening results. Encourage your child to brush twice a day, floss daily, and attend regular dental check-ups. This not only supports a white smile but also promotes overall oral health.

Fact 4: Diet and Habits Affect Whitening Results

Certain foods and drinks, such as soda, tea, coffee, and sugary snacks, can contribute to staining. Limiting these items in your child’s diet can help maintain the results of teeth whitening treatments. Additionally, avoiding tobacco products is essential for preserving a bright smile.

When to Consider Teeth Whitening for Your Child

Deciding whether teeth whitening is appropriate for your child involves several considerations. It’s important to wait until all permanent teeth have fully erupted and the dental enamel has matured, typically around the age of 14-15. Consulting with Dr. Lara Saleh can help determine the right time and approach for whitening based on your child’s unique dental development.

Professional Teeth Whitening Options

In-Office Whitening

In-office whitening provides the most immediate and dramatic results. This procedure is performed under the supervision of Dr. Saleh, ensuring that the treatment is safe and tailored to your child’s needs. A protective gel is applied to the gums, and a whitening agent is then applied to the teeth. A special light may be used to enhance the whitening process.

At-Home Whitening Kits

For a more gradual whitening process, Dr. Toothfairy offers custom at-home whitening kits. These kits include custom-made trays and professional-grade whitening gel. The trays ensure even distribution of the gel and protect the gums from irritation. This method allows your child to whiten their teeth comfortably at home under the guidance of Dr. Saleh.

Maintaining a Bright Smile

After achieving the desired whitening results, it’s essential to maintain them. Here are some tips:

  • Regular Dental Check-Ups: Schedule regular visits to Dr. Toothfairy for professional cleanings and check-ups.
  • Good Oral Hygiene: Encourage consistent brushing and flossing habits.
  • Healthy Diet: Limit foods and drinks that can stain teeth and promote healthy eating habits.
  • Avoid Tobacco: Discourage the use of tobacco products, which can cause significant staining and other health issues.
